How do you fish live bait on the bottom?

Use lightweight rigs with longer leaders in shallow water with a light current and add heavier weights with shorter leaders in deeper water.

Do you use a bobber with minnows?

Bobbers are needed for shallow fishing. You will need a minnow, a bobber, hook, bobber stopper, and a split shot to practice this technique. Bobber stops can be used to control how deep your bait goes. Bobber setup with a minnow is a great way to get a feel for the depth of the water. Once you have your bobbers set up, it’s time to fish.

How many worms do you need to start a worm farm?

It depends on the size of the worm bin. We recommend starting with 1 lbs of mixed sized worms. If you are composting food scraps for four or more people, you may need to increase the amount of worms to 1.5 – 2 lbs.
